ACS opens new TripPak SERVICES facility at Louisville

LOUISVILLE, Ky. —Affiliated Computer Services Inc. celebrated the relocation of the company’s TripPak SERVICES facility to Louisville with a grand opening event March 18 held in conjunction with the Mid-America Trucking Show here.

“ACS had its choice of where to locate this facility,” Kentucky Gov. Steve Beshear, said. “They chose Louisville, proving once again that Kentucky is a great place to live, work and raise a family. We are grateful that another Fortune 500 company is expanding in the Commonwealth.”

ACS TripPak SERVICES provides business process improvement and IT solutions to the trucking industry.

Customers benefit from more accurate payroll and billing support tools, which immediately boost cash flow for fleets and drivers alike, according to Kelley Walkup, division vice president and general manager for ACS Expedited Solutions.

With submission methods including in-cab scanning, truck stop scanning and drop boxes located at more than 1,500 truck stops, fleet terminals and distribution centers in North America, TripPak provides low cost services for more than 700 trucking companies, Walkup said.

TripPak is located at Louisville’s primary package sort center and air flight hub that is operated by ACS partner UPS.

The work of ACS touches millions of people’s lives every day, Walkup said.

She noted that each year, ACS processes approximately 10 million travel transactions for 12 major passenger airlines, helps 700 trucking companies make deliveries and processes two million documents every day for a worldwide shipping and logistics leader.
